2008-07-01 Dan Williams <dcbw@redhat.com>
Fix mobile broadband username/password issues. NM was never requesting mobile broadband secrets, nor was it passing back the username and password if it had them. * marshallers/nm-marshal.list - Add some new types for activation request objects * src/nm-activation-request.c src/nm-activation-request.h - (get_secrets_cb): pass the caller type in the signal - (nm_act_request_request_connection_secrets): take a caller type, so that GetSecrets() reply handlers know who asked for the secrets in the first place; use secret hints too so the settings service can figure out exactly what NM wants (ie, PIN or the PPP password) * src/ppp-manager/nm-ppp-manager.c src/ppp-manager/nm-ppp-manager.h - (impl_ppp_manager_need_secrets): nm_connection_need_secrets() won't detect needed secrets when the secret could be blank, like GSM/CDMA passwords. So always ask for secrets, and send a hint as to what secret we really want. - (nm_ppp_manager_update_secrets): make function more generic by making the device specific class figure out the username and password, and accept an error argument to return back over D-Bus * src/nm-device-wifi.c - (link_timeout_cb, handle_auth_or_fail): update for changes to nm_act_request_request_connection_secrets() - (real_connection_secrets_updated): update for 'caller' changes * src/nm-device.c src/nm-device.h - (connection_secrets_updated_cb, connection_secrets_failed_cb): update for 'caller' changes * src/nm-device-ethernet.c - (real_connection_secrets_updated): update for 'caller' changes and move logic for getting PPPoE username and password here before calling nm_ppp_manager_update_secrets() - (link_timeout_cb, handle_auth_or_fail): update for changes to nm_act_request_request_connection_secrets() * src/nm-cdma-device.c - (real_connection_secrets_updated): pass username and password back to the PPP manager when required * src/nm-gsm-device.c - (enter_pin): send the required secret name to the settings service - (real_connection_secrets_updated): pass username and password back to the PPP manager when required git-svn-id: http://svn-archive.gnome.org/svn/NetworkManager/trunk@3794 4912f4e0-d625-0410-9fb7-b9a5a253dbdc
